Graduate Diploma in Biostatistics

Biostatisticians collect, interrogate, interpret and communicate data. They provide the specialised skills needed to draw useful conclusions from health-related research. Our Graduate Diploma in Biostatistics is offered in conjunction with the Biostatistics Collaboration of Australia (BCA) and delivered entirely online. It is accredited by the Statistical Society of Australia. You will: learn from leading teachers and biostatisticians Australia-wide; study statistical theory and methods in depth; apply your learning to problems in professional practice.
